Influence of the Geometry of the world model on Curiosity Based Exploration

arXiv Preprint Archive April 1, 2023 Grégoire Sergeant-Perthuis, Nils Ruet, David Rudrauf et al.

In human spatial awareness, 3-D projective geometry structures information integration and action planning through perspective taking within an internal representation space. The way different perspectives are related and transform a world model defines a specific perception and imagination scheme. Modeling the subjective perspective of consciousness and its role in the control of behaviours

arXiv Preprint Archive December 23, 2020 David Rudrauf, Grégoire Sergeant-Perthuis, O. Belli et al.

Consciousness has been hypothesized to operate as a global workspace, which accesses and integrates multimodal information in a unified manner, supports expectation violation monitoring and reduction, and the motivation, programming and control of action.
